What companies run services between Hawley, MN, USA and Chicago, IL, USA?

Amtrak operates a train from Detroit Lakes Amtrak Station to Chicago Union Station twice daily. Tickets cost $190–400 and the journey takes 12h 18m.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Hawley to Chicago Bus Station via Moorhead - MNSU and Minneapolis Bus Station in around 14h 3m.
